Wynalda vs. Rome: The Kickball Continues

| |

wynalda2.jpgJust when it seemed any verbal jousting between syndicated sports talk host Jim Rome and ESPN soccer analyst Eric Wynalda had ceased, Wynalda fired another ridiculous salvo while appearing on a Washington D.C. local radio show Tuesday.
According to the blogspot AwfulAnnouncing.com, radio host “Elliott in the Morning” was making a point about how Rome disliked soccer, even though his alma mater, UC Santa Barbara, won the national title last year. Wynalda said he invited Rome to that game, but Rome declined, saying he was more proud of his school’s 1978 national water polo title.
“That’s why I call him ‘Kim Rome’ now,” Wynalda said. “He’d rather watch a buy of guys in Speedos.”
This comes about a month after Wynalda served a suspension from ESPN for stating in an Internet blog interview Rome could perform a sex act upon him because of Rome’s distain for soccer. Wynalda eventually appeared on Rome’s show to apologize for that first statement.
974826.jpgRome, who might just want to invite the Westlake Village native Wynalda to his annual “Smack Off” competition Friday, told me he has not responded to the latest Wynalda shot on his daily morning radio show this week because “I have better things to concern myself with than what Eric Wynalda is doing or saying. I will say this, the guy came on my show, apologized to me personally, in front of a few million people and then issued a similar apology which was read on ESPN – and obviously didn’t mean a word of it.
"Soccer, as ridiculous as it ever was.”
